Word Pronunciations The pronunciation of each medical term is governed by the following rules: – The primary accent is indicated by an underlining. – The secondary accent is indicated by (′) – When an unmarked vowel ends a syllable, it is long. – When a syllable ends with a consonant, its unmarked vowel is short.

Word Pronunciations • The basic rules for the phonetic spellings used in this text: – An unmarked vowel ending a syllable is long. It is indicated by a macron (ˉ) • Examples: urease (u-re-ās); abate (ah-bāt) – A short vowel that is the syllable or that ends the syllable is indicated by a breve (˘) • Examples: apophysis (ă-pof-i-sis)

Allied Health Professions • Dentistry: Dental hygienists, dental assistants • Dietetics: Dietitians, dietetic technicians, dietetic assistants • Emergency Medical Services: Emergency medical technicians and paramedics • Imaging modalities: Radiologic technologists and technicians, radiation therapists • Medicine: Cardiovascular technologists and technicians, nuclear medicine technologists, surgical technologists, medical assistants

Allied Health Professions • Nursing: Registered nurses, licensed practical nurses, licensed vocational nurses • Optometry: Dispensing opticians • Pharmacy: Pharmacy technicians, pharmacy aides • Physical therapy: Physical therapists, physical therapists assistants and aides • Respiratory care practitioners: Respiratory therapists • Veterinary medicine: Veterinary technologists and technicians, animal care and service workers

Allied Health Professions • Miscellaneous technologists and Technicians: Clinical laboratory (medical) technologists and technicians; medical, dental, and ophthalmic laboratory technicians; nursing, psychiatric, and home health aides, medical assistants
